Patent number: 9419441Abstract: A method of balancing an electrical distribution system including several generators implements a network divided into several subnetworks powered by ring-like swappers. The balancing of the network between the various generators available is obtained through switchings of subnetworks selected as a function of the order of switching of the swappers.Type: GrantFiled: April 12, 2011Date of Patent: August 16, 2016Assignees: NOVATECInventor: Jean-Jacques Carrillo

Patent number: 8829737Abstract: An electric network architecture for confined environments, includes: a main network including a plurality of electric wires capable of supplying in parallel electric power along the confined medium to a same load, wherein each wire is protected and can be insulated at each end; a primary distribution assembly including at least one primary distribution subassembly including a selection element connected to at least one of the wires and to a dedicated electric power source; at least one secondary distribution assembly connected to at least a portion of the main network and for powering at least one dedicated load, wherein each secondary distribution assembly includes at least one selection element connected to an output terminal to which an electric load is to be connected, the selection element being capable of closing or opening the electric link established between the output terminal and at least one of the wires of the main network.Type: GrantFiled: October 1, 2009Date of Patent: September 9, 2014Assignees: Novatec SAInventor: Jean-Jacques Carrillo

Patent number: 8612027Abstract: A circuit breaker includes several elementary circuit breakers (1) arranged as several segments (2), each suitable for powering several independent loads (3). These provisions make it possible to improve the thermal equilibrium on each segment by distributing the heating over all the segments. The segmental circuit breakers are more particularly suitable for multi-wire networks which power a single load through a multitude of wires of the network in parallel.Type: GrantFiled: October 1, 2009Date of Patent: December 17, 2013Assignees: Novatec SAInventor: Jean-Jacques Carrillo

Patent number: 7473851Abstract: The invention relates to wiring in a junction box using a printed circuit panel having on one of its edges N input terminals and on the opposite edge N output terminals, and between said two edges, a plurality of stages of individual connection devices each having two inputs and two outputs, the two inputs of a device being electrically connected to the two outputs of said device firstly by two direct connections and secondly by two crossed-over branch connections, the inputs of the devices of the first stage being electrically connected directly to input terminals, the outputs of the devices of the last stage being electrically connected directly to the output terminals, and between two successive stages, the outputs of each device of a lower stage are electrically connected to respective inputs of each device of the stage of higher rank. To personalize the wiring, either the direct connections or else the branch connections are interrupted in each of the devices.Type: GrantFiled: May 2, 2005Date of Patent: January 6, 2009Assignees: Labinal, Airbus FranceInventors: Michel Dunand, Jean-Jacques Carrillo

Patent number: 6922661Abstract: The process is intended to optimize the operation of a digital protection system for protecting sets of busbars in the power station and uses a basic schematic of the electrical configuration of the power station obtained from information on the type of components used in the power station, and on the possible connections and accesses to said components. The information is assigned to management units of the digital protection system, said management units comprising peripheral measurement units and at least one centralization unit. A topological compilation process is implemented to provide a compiled schematic topology, and to provide a compiled assignment topology of the components in the power station and of their connections to the management units. A partial graph, whose structure depends on the type of information searched for and the status of each component of the power station, is obtained for each peripheral unit.Type: GrantFiled: November 16, 2001Date of Patent: July 26, 2005Assignee: AlstomInventor: Jean-Jacques Carrillo

Patent number: 6559652Abstract: The method of correcting measurements is intended to limit the risk of unnecessary tripping of a differential phase current protection system that computes the vector sum of the currents of an area to determine the differential current between the inputs and outputs of said area in the course of regular tests. It is based on a statistical balancing method using measured current vectors each obtained from a measurement of the real current vector supplied at the time of each test by a current transformer, and it uses at the time of at least one test an iterative convergence algorithm for determining from the erroneous differential current vector formed by the sum of the measured current vectors the correction vector to be applied to each measured current vector in order to correct statistically the erroneous differential current vector.Type: GrantFiled: November 15, 2001Date of Patent: May 6, 2003Assignee: AlstomInventor: Jean-Jacques Carrillo
